In the simplest terms, phlebotomy is the removal of blood from the body using a needle and some type of collection device. The procedure is performed thousands of times each day in large medical facilities and is delegated to a group of people who specialize in collecting and processing specimens. Online phlebotomy lessons include instruction in medical terminology, legal problems associated with laboratory tests and anatomy especially concerning the circulatory system and blood.
Many phlebotomists prefer to get at least an associate's degree, though, which may be completed at a community college in four terms (two years) for about $1,000 per session. Some phlebotomists in Glen Rock even get bachelor's degrees in clinical and lab technology, which provides additional information and training in regards to the more technical positions, not merely phlebotomy.
